Hectic Brunswick freeway to see lane closures following week

A couple of lanes on united state 74/76 eastbound beyond Sandy Creek is arranged to shut following week for energy building, according to a press release from the North Carolina Division of Transport.

A state freeway professional will certainly shut the lane eastern of N.C. 87 (Maco Roadway) from 8 a.m. to 8 p.m. July 15-16 while energy job is being done on the side of the freeway.

Motorists ought to reduce and continue very carefully with this job area throughout those 2 days.
